Introduction to Car Key Locksmiths
A car key locksmith is an expert who focuses on handling concerns related to vehicle locks and keys. These professionals can produce brand-new keys, replace lost or broken keys, and even program advanced key fobs and transponder keys. When faced with a lockout or key-related problem, a locksmith can supply prompt and effective services, ensuring that you return on the road with very little hassle.
When You Might Need a Car Key Locksmith
There are several circumstances where you might discover yourself in need of a car key locksmith:
Locked Out of Your Car: This is one of the most typical scenarios. You might mistakenly lock your keys inside the vehicle or discover that your key fob has quit working.Lost or Stolen Keys: Losing your car keys can be a significant trouble, and if they are stolen, it can be a security danger.Broken Keys: Keys can break due to use and tear, particularly if they are old or have been dropped.Key Programming: Many modern-day cars and trucks need key programming, which involves syncing the key with the vehicle's internal security system. This is required for keys with advanced functions like remote start or keyless entry.Transponder Key Issues: Transponder keys contain a microchip that interacts with the car's immobilizer system. Q: How much does it cost to get a new car key from a locksmith?A: The cost can vary depending upon the kind of key and the intricacy of the task. For a standard key, the expense may vary from ₤ 20 to ₤ 50. Advanced keys, such as those with transponders or keyless entry, can cost between ₤ 50 and ₤ 200.

Q: Can a locksmith make a key without the initial?A: Yes, an expert locksmith can develop a brand-new key even if you don't have the original. They might require the vehicle's VIN number or other determining details to ensure the new key is a best match.

Q: How long does it take for a locksmith to show up?A: Most locksmith professionals intend to show up within an hour, but this can vary depending on your location and the locksmith's present work. Some locksmiths provide 24/7 emergency services for immediate situations.

Q: Are car key locksmith professionals readily available on weekends and holidays?A: Many locksmith professionals use weekend and vacation services, specifically those who supply 24/7 emergency situation assistance. However, it's a great idea to examine the locksmith's availability beforehand.

Q: Is it legal for a locksmith to make a new key?A: Yes, it is legal for a locksmith to make a new key, offered they have the proper permission. They might request proof of ownership or other determining files to guarantee they are not developing a key for unapproved usage.

Q: Can a locksmith reset my car's immobilizer system?A: Yes, a locksmith can reset your car's immobilizer system, particularly if the problem is connected to a malfunctioning key fob or transponder. They will have the needed devices and expertise to perform this job.
